Castello di Amorosa Finalized as Location! and Kickstarter

Castello Di Amorosa

After weeks of chasing people down, we finalized our location. I’m so thrilled. We’re on their calendar now, so it’s official. We’re shooting at the Castello Di Amorosa winery in Napa. The castle is beautiful; check out their website: http://www.castellodiamorosa.com/.
